/*
 * Client setup for the Bramblehook partner SFTP drop.
 * Support team: this client only mirrors inbound files into the
 * Ledgerwick staging bucket; it never writes back to the partner.
 * Retries are capped at three with exponential backoff.
 * Authentication against the Ledgerwick transfer service uses
 * the internal key shown below.
 */

app token of fajop-fahif = qvz4-AnML

Environments for Tarnwell after the ORM refactor. Legacy mappers are gone in staging and prod-blue; prod-green still runs the old layer until the next window. Access paths and credentials handling are unchanged, but query construction is now parameterized throughout. Reviewers should audit against the active settings, reproduced below.

config for fahop-tajeg:
soriel:
  pin: 6453
  tenant: norwyn
  seal: seal_c441745b
  metrics_host: metrics.soriel.ordinworks.local
  standby_team: zorox
  escalation: wenael-casox
  nonce: 429fd1

**Q: How do I access the Brindlewood partner SFTP drop?**

New hires at Fennimore Logistics should first request the drop role from their team lead, then verify the host fingerprint against the onboarding wiki before connecting. Files from Brindlewood arrive nightly and must not be renamed. If the service account is ever locked out, recovery requires the passphrase held by the integrations team, shown below.

recovery phrase for yajop-tagef: quenael-zoriel-aldael-quenax-druion